Kendrick Lamar - meet the grahams
100

When thinking about a disstrack, we normally turn towards hit em up or no vaseline, right? Just like hit em up, meet the grahams is such an innovative way of approaching the art of dissing. Tupac was the first to say fuck you in a song, kdot is the first to speak to someone through their family. Personally, I found the first listen to be the one that shocked me the least simply because I couldn’t quite pick up on every single thing he was saying.
